Cidrerie Stassen is launching a premium collection of three artisanal ciders with a refined taste using the finest high-quality fruit from the Aubel Valley in eastern Belgium. Stassen is rooted in heritage and 120 years’ worth of history. It was founded by Léon Stassen in 1895 and handed down through four generations of Stassen family. After World War II, there was a lack of Champagne, so Léon decided to make his sparkling cider to offer an alternative, using a strain of champagne yeast which is still used in the Grand Cru to this day.

The first one I tried was the Stassen Cidre Cuvée Rosé (RRP £9:00) This was an exceptional sparkling cider made with rare red-flesh apples to impart a distinctive, natural pink hue.
This refined cider offered a crisp fruity taste with subtle notes of red berries and the mouthfeel was full and rounded. It’s made using fresh juice from red fleshed Geneva apples and hand-picked dessert apples from orchards in the Liège region of Belgium.
The second was the Stassen Cidre Brut (RRP £8:00) This was an elegant dry Belgian cider, made by combining bittersweet apples sourced from the Aubel and Liege regions of Belgium, with a touch of aromatic pear juice. The cider is a pale golden colour, green fruit aroma and crisp, fresh taste. A smooth finish, with woody notes. I loved the freshness of this cider, it would make a lovely drink on a summer’s day
The final one was the Stassen Cidre Grand Cru (RRP £10:00) You have to remind yourself that this is cider It’s an exquisite medium-dry sparkling cider made using fresh juice from a combination of hand-picked bittersweet and dessert apples from the family orchards in the Aubel region of Belgium. Delicate bubbles with a beautiful amber colour. Brioche aroma, notes of ripe fruits, vanilla and long fruity finish.
You can pair any of these drinks with a light seafood or white meat dish, baked camembert, brie soufflé, roasted peppers and goat’s cheese, or simply savour on its own.
